As a Security Officer Full Time Badge Systems in Fremont, CA, you will serve and safeguard clients in a range of industries such as Auto, and more. As a Security Officer supporting an automotive location, you will monitor assigned areas, conduct routine patrols, and maintain a visible presence to help deter security-related incidents. You will support access control and badge processes, communicate professionally with employees and visitors, and provide exceptional customer service. Requirements

  • Possess at least one year of security-related experience.
  • Be at least 18 years of age for unarmed roles; 21+ years of age for armed roles.
  • Possess a high school diploma or equivalent.
  • As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a background investigation in accordance with all federal, state, and local laws.
  • Allied Universal will consider qualified applications with criminal histories in a manner consistent with applicable laws.
  • As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a drug screen to the extent permitted by law.
  • Licensing requirements are subject to state and/or local laws and regulations and may be required prior to employment.
  • A valid driver’s license will be required for driving positions only.

Nice To Haves

  • Be comfortable using a computer or tablet, preferred.
  • Possess a Guard Card or license, preferred.
  • Possess CPR certification, preferred.
  • Have access control or badge experience, pre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to clients by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and, when appropriate, emergency response activities at an automotive manufacturing location.
  •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, following established site procedures and communicating observations to appropriate personnel.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ols of production areas, parking locations, access points, and the facility perimeter; working environments and conditions may vary by site.
  • Monitor access to the location, verify credentials as directed, and document visitor, employee, contractor, and delivery activity in accordance with site-specific requirements.
  • Report maintenance concerns, unusual activity, and potential hazards to appropriate personnel while supporting a professional and welcoming environment.
